Transaction 54a3da76cbf9e68f625bf42bfc4cad845ab705f6dfee17a0597dd86f1f27943e
1 Input
1 Output
-
54a3da76cbf9e68f625bf42bfc4cad845ab705f6dfee17a0597dd86f1f27943e:0
- value
- 170804
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b2158330b4bb9d50e42531c23305d9ac2993273b OP_EQUAL
- address
- 3HvdyQFLBzjWW7EGtrDqmoBTCP2dYBeMXx